What Should You Look for in the Best Long Android Charger?
When searching for the best long Android charger, several key features should be considered to ensure efficiency and compatibility.
- Cable Length: The length of the charger cable is crucial, especially if you need to charge your device from a distance. A longer cable allows for more flexibility in positioning your phone while it’s charging, making it convenient for use in various settings.
- Durability: Look for chargers made with high-quality materials such as reinforced connectors and braided cables. A durable charger will withstand daily wear and tear, reducing the likelihood of fraying or breaking over time.
- Charging Speed: Consider chargers that support fast charging technology, such as Quick Charge or Power Delivery. These technologies can significantly reduce the charging time, allowing you to quickly power up your device when you’re in a hurry.
- Compatibility: Ensure the charger is compatible with your specific Android device. While most chargers work universally, some may not provide optimal charging speeds or may not support certain features of your device.
- Connector Type: Verify the type of connector used at the end of the charger. USB Type-C is becoming the standard for many Android devices, but some older models may still require micro USB connectors, so it’s important to choose accordingly.
- Brand Reputation: Opt for chargers from reputable brands that are known for their quality and reliability. Established brands often have better customer support and warranty options, giving you peace of mind with your purchase.
- Safety Features: Look for chargers that include built-in safety features like overcurrent protection, short circuit protection, and temperature control. These features help prevent damage to your device and ensure safe charging practices.

Which Connector Types Are Most Compatible with Long Android Chargers?
The most compatible connector types for long Android chargers include:
- USB Type-C: This is the most common connector for modern Android devices, providing fast charging and reversible plug orientation. USB Type-C supports higher power levels and data transfer speeds, making it ideal for long chargers that need to maintain efficiency over distance.
- Micro USB: While becoming less common with newer devices, Micro USB is still widely used in many Android smartphones and accessories. Long Micro USB chargers are readily available, but they may not support fast charging like USB Type-C, so compatibility with device charging speeds should be considered.
- Lightning Connector (with adapter): Though primarily used for Apple devices, some Android users may utilize Lightning connectors through adapters. This allows for longer charging cables but may limit charging speed and compatibility, depending on the adapter’s quality and specifications.
- Wireless Charging (Qi Standard): While not a traditional connector, wireless charging is gaining popularity as a long-range charging solution. It offers the convenience of cable-free charging, but long-range capabilities depend on the quality of the charger and the phone’s compatibility with the Qi standard.

What Safety Measures Should Long Android Chargers Include?
When considering the best long Android charger, it’s important to ensure that it includes essential safety measures to protect both the device and the user.
- Overcurrent Protection: This feature prevents excessive current from flowing through the charger, which can cause overheating and damage to both the charger and the device. Modern chargers often include chips that monitor current levels and automatically shut off power if the current exceeds safe limits.
- Overvoltage Protection: This safety measure regulates the voltage supplied to the device, ensuring it does not exceed the manufacturer’s specifications. Overvoltage can lead to short circuits, battery damage, or even fires, making this feature crucial in a reliable long charger.
- Short Circuit Protection: A charger with short circuit protection will detect any faults in the charging circuit and cut off power immediately to prevent damage. This is especially important for long chargers, which may be used in varied environments where wear and tear can increase the risk of short circuits.
- Temperature Control: Long chargers should include mechanisms to monitor and manage temperature during charging. If the charger or the device overheats, the charger can automatically reduce power output or shut off entirely to prevent potential hazards.
- Quality Materials: The use of high-quality materials in the construction of the charger—such as durable cables and robust connectors—can enhance safety by reducing the risk of fraying, which can lead to electrical hazards. A well-constructed charger is less likely to fail under normal usage conditions.
- Certifications: Look for chargers that have certifications from recognized safety standards, such as UL, CE, or FCC. These certifications indicate that the charger has been tested for safety and reliability, providing additional peace of mind when using a long Android charger.
